GUS-QS8A-02-5230-GA Description
GUS-QS8A-02-5230-GA Description
The GUS-QS8A-02-5230-GA from TT Electronics/IRC is a high-performance thin-film resistor network designed for precision applications in demanding electronic circuits. This 8-resistor isolated network features a 523Ω resistance value per resistor with a tight 2% tolerance and a low ±50ppm/°C temperature coefficient, ensuring stable performance across a wide operating temperature range of -70°C to +125°C. Packaged in a 16-pin QSOP with gull-wing SMD termination, it offers a compact footprint (4.9mm length × 6.02mm depth × 1.47mm height) and a 0.64mm terminal pitch, making it ideal for space-constrained designs. With a 0.1W power rating per resistor and a total power dissipation of 0.75W, it balances efficiency and reliability. The 100V maximum voltage rating and isolated circuit design (ISOL) enhance its suitability for signal conditioning, voltage division, and impedance matching.
GUS-QS8A-02-5230-GA Features
- Precision Thin Film Technology: Delivers superior accuracy (±2%) and low TCR (±50ppm/°C) for stable performance in varying thermal conditions.
- High Power Handling: 0.75W total power rating (0.1W per resistor) ensures robustness in continuous operation.
- Compact QSOP Package: 16-pin gull-wing SMD with a 1.63mm seated height enables high-density PCB layouts.
- Wide Temperature Range: Operates reliably from -70°C to +125°C, suitable for industrial and automotive-grade applications (though not PPAP/automotive-certified).
- Isolated Network (ISOL): Each resistor is electrically isolated, providing design flexibility for complex circuits.
- Non-RoHS Compliant: Suitable for legacy or exempted applications requiring leaded components.
